Steps to Remove Leaked Content

  1. Identification and Documentation: The first step involves identifying all instances of the leaked content across different platforms. This requires meticulous tracking and documentation to ensure all violations are accounted for.

  2. Platforms’ Policies and Tools: Many platforms, including social media and content-sharing sites, have policies against hosting pirated or leaked content. Utilizing these platforms’ reporting tools and copyright infringement claim processes can help in removing the content.

  3. DMCA Takedown Notices: For content hosted on websites or servers, a DMCA (Digital Millennium Copyright Act) takedown notice can be issued to the hosting service, requesting the removal of the infringing content. This is a formal legal process that can be effective but may require the assistance of a legal professional.

  4. Collaboration with Law Enforcement: In severe cases, involving law enforcement might be necessary, especially if the leak involves illegal activities or significant financial losses.

What is a DMCA takedown notice, and how does it work?

+

A DMCA takedown notice is a formal request to remove copyrighted content from a website or service. It involves identifying the infringing material, the copyright owner, and the infringing party, and then submitting this information to the hosting service or platform.
